What if the very qualities that make your life better are also the things making you miserable?
We’re told to work harder, stay disciplined, take responsibility, find our purpose, and build a meaningful life. Those are good things—but every virtue has a shadow.
In this episode of Rule of Reason, we explore what happens when discipline becomes self-punishment, responsibility becomes guilt, purpose becomes pressure, and the pursuit of meaning turns into an exhausting attempt to prove your worth.
Virtue isn’t the problem.
Obsession is.
If you’ve ever felt like no matter how much you achieve it never feels like enough, this conversation is for you.
In this episode:
- Why every virtue has a shadow
- When responsibility becomes an unbearable burden
- How discipline can quietly become self-judgment
- The hidden danger of making purpose your identity
- Why your worth is never dependent on your achievements
- How to pursue excellence without becoming its prisoner
True wisdom isn’t abandoning virtue—it’s carrying it properly.
